[Pkg-zope-developers] zope-common
A Mennucc
mennucc1@debian.org
Thu, 5 Aug 2004 14:06:25 +0200
--M9NhX3UHpAaciwkO
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able
hi
here I summarize the 'zope-common' idea:
We should create a package 'zope-common' , containing:
-) creation and deletion of user and group 'zope'
-) debconf questions such as=20
'do you want restarting of zope after install of zope- packages'
-) a consistent machinery to implement the above restarting,
for any zope server that is installed;
consider: someone is packaging zope3, and an user may have multiple
instances of zope, zope2.6 and zope3 running: all these should be
restarted. Note that /etc/apt/apt.conf.d/90zope
does not call /etc/init.d/zope2.7 .
Maybe /etc/apt/apt.conf.d/90zope should call anything that matches
/etc/init.d/zope[0-9\.]* =20
-) the Debian docs, namely, zope-admin and zope-policy
then, zope 2.6 and zope2.7 should be changed accordingly.
Unfortunately: the Debian freeze seems near; but
I will have be travelling, with few chances of net
access, up to 1st october; so I hardly can help on this.=20
On the other hand, if we decide to do it,
the above change should be done ASAP.
Questions? Comments? Who does the job?
We may also=20
-) change the current 'zope' to 'zope2.6' and have it install in
/usr/lib/zope2.6
-) and consequently reserve /usr/lib/zope as a place where=20
zope-* packages would install , so that they would be=20
seen by any zope package.
But maybe this would not work , and I would not dare trying this before=20
the release of sarge.
a.
--=20
Andrea Mennucc
"Ukn ow,Ifina llyfixe dmysp acebar.ohwh atthef"
--M9NhX3UHpAaciwkO
Content-Type: application/pgp-signature
Content-Disposition: inline
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.2 (GNU/Linux)
iD8DBQFBEiLB9B/tjjP8QKQRAmHvAJ4xnpZwYvXozmQ5ehtTXyHn0/pAnACgjsKW
wmq8Emfak4OfSTtoA5vJH90=
=bcby
-----END PGP SIGNATURE-----
--M9NhX3UHpAaciwkO--